Creating a matrix survey in SurveyMonkey allows you to group multiple questions in a grid format, making it easy for respondents to answer related questions efficiently. Here's a step-by-step guide to help you set it up:
- Open an existing one in which you want to add a matrix question clicking the ellipsis icon.
- From the drop-down menu, select 'Edit survey'.
- In the selected survey, navigate to the 'Design Survey' section and click on the '+ New Question' button to add a question.
- Select 'Matrix/Rating Scale' from the question type dropdown menu. This question type allows you to create a table-like grid with rows and columns.
- In the main question text box, enter the general context or instruction for the matrix.
- Under the 'Row Choices' section, input your rows. Each row represents a specific item, option, or question.
- Under the 'Column Choices' section, enter your answer choices.
- After configuring the matrix, click on 'Save' to add it to your survey.
- Click 'Preview survey' to see how the matrix question will look to respondents. Make adjustments if necessary.
